The plates of a parallel place capacitor have an area of 5 cm^2 each, and the capacitor has a capacitance of 3.5 pF. The capacitor is connected to a 12 V battery. After the capacitor is completely charged up, the battery is removed.

Please find,

A. What is the separation of the plates and its final charge density of each of the plates?

B. What is the magnitude of the electric field between the plates, and how much energy is stored in the capacitor?

C. If now a sheet of Mylar with a dielectric constant of K=3.2 is placed between the plates, how will the voltage across the plates change?
